What do service teams ask before setup?
Setup takes about 30 minutes, and published plans start at $49 per user monthly.
- What does Ringine do for service businesses?
- Ringine keeps calls, texts, email, contact history, and follow-up sequences in one workspace.
- How long does setup take?
- About 30 minutes to the first call queue. Email sending begins after mailbox warmup.
- Can the team keep its current CRM?
- Yes. Ringine can send call results and follow-up activity to connected CRM systems.
